The Advantages of PU Rubber Rollers in Modern Industries
In recent years, the demand for high-quality materials in various industrial applications has skyrocketed. One such material that has garnered considerable attention is polyurethane (PU) rubber. PU rubber rollers are increasingly becoming a popular choice across multiple sectors due to their superior performance characteristics and versatility. This article explores the advantages of PU rubber rollers and their significance in modern industries.
Enhanced Durability
One of the standout features of PU rubber rollers is their remarkable durability. Unlike traditional rubber, PU rubber is resistant to wear and tear, making it an ideal option for high-pressure applications. This durability translates into a longer lifespan for the rollers, reducing the frequency of replacements and maintenance costs. Industries such as printing, packaging, and manufacturing can greatly benefit from using PU rubber rollers, as they can withstand demanding operational conditions.
Superior Resistance to Chemicals
PU rubber exhibits excellent resistance to a wide range of chemicals, oils, and solvents. This property makes PU rubber rollers highly suitable for use in environments where exposure to harsh substances is common. For instance, in the food processing and pharmaceutical industries, maintaining equipment that is resistant to contamination is paramount. Using PU rubber rollers ensures that machinery operates efficiently without the risk of degradation caused by chemical exposure.
Flexibility and Versatility
PU rubber rollers are known for their flexibility, allowing them to adapt to various applications with ease. They can be manufactured in different hardness levels, making them suitable for both soft and hard applications. This versatility is beneficial in industries such as textile, where rollers need to deliver precise tension and pressure without damaging delicate materials. Manufacturers can customize PU rubber rollers to meet specific requirements, ensuring optimal performance across different operational settings.
Noise Reduction and Vibration Damping
Another significant advantage of PU rubber rollers is their ability to reduce noise and dampen vibrations. In industrial settings, excessive noise can be a major concern, affecting both worker comfort and overall productivity. PU rubber effectively absorbs vibrations, creating a quieter working environment. This feature is particularly beneficial in industries such as automotive manufacturing, where precision and a quieter operation are crucial.
Cost-Effectiveness
While the initial investment in PU rubber rollers may be higher than conventional options, the long-term savings they offer make them a cost-effective choice. Their durability and low maintenance costs result in fewer replacements and repairs, ultimately leading to a lower total cost of ownership. Furthermore, the efficiency improvements that PU rubber rollers provide can boost productivity, enhancing the overall profitability of operations.
